At the heart of TensorFlow is the need for efficient communication between various components of a machine learning model. TF signatures act as a bridge, defining the inputs and outputs of functions within a TensorFlow model. By explicitly declaring these signatures, developers create a clear contract that governs how data flows through their applications. This clarity adds an additional layer of security by minimizing the chances of unexpected behaviors due to miscommunication between different parts of the application.

One of the key advantages of utilizing TF signatures is that they allow developers to enforce type checking. When a signature is defined, TensorFlow checks that the data conforms to the expected types and shapes.
